Discover Marakele National Park

Located in the heart of the Waterberg Biosphere in Limpopo, Marakele National Park is one of South Africa’s most underrated safari destinations. Just a few hours from Johannesburg, it offers a unique combination of dramatic mountain landscapes, diverse ecosystems, and rich wildlife. Unlike more crowded parks, Marakele delivers a quieter, more exclusive safari experience, ideal for travelers seeking authenticity and nature.  

A Unique Landscape in South Africa

Marakele stands out for its striking scenery. The park is set within the Waterberg mountains, creating a rare mix of savannah, bushveld, and mountainous terrain. This diversity allows for exceptional views, including panoramic lookouts that stretch across vast natural landscapes — something rarely found in traditional safari parks.  

Wildlife and the Big Five

Marakele National Park is home to the Big Five: lions, elephants, leopards, rhinos, and buffalos. In addition, visitors can spot giraffes, zebras, antelopes, and a wide variety of bird species. The park is also known for hosting one of the largest Cape vulture colonies in the world, making it a unique destination for wildlife enthusiasts and photographers.

Best Time to Visit Marakele

Marakele can be visited year-round, but the dry winter months (May to September) are ideal for wildlife viewing, as animals gather around water sources. Summer (October to April) brings lush vegetation and vibrant landscapes, perfect for photography and bird watching.
